How to Use?
1. Fill a pot or seed tray with loose, well-draining potting mix.
2. Sow seeds on the soil surface and lightly cover with a thin layer of soil (about 0.5 cm).
3. Gently mist or water the soil.
4. Keep the soil consistently moist until germination.
5. Seeds usually germinate within 8β10 days under warm conditions.
Growing Requirements
βοΈ Sunlight
Provide 4β6 hours of direct sunlight every day for healthy growth.
π§ Watering
Water when the top layer of soil feels dry. Avoid waterlogging as excessive moisture may cause root rot.
π‘οΈ Temperature
Best grown between 20Β°Cβ35Β°C.
π± Soil
Use fertile, well-draining soil enriched with compost or organic manure.
πΏ Fertilizer
Feed every 3β4 weeks with organic compost or balanced fertilizer for lush foliage.
How to Harvest?
1. Start harvesting once plants are about 20β30 cm tall.
2. Pick mature leaves regularly without removing more than one-third of the plant at a time.
3. Pinch growing tips frequently to encourage bushier growth.
4. Regular harvesting promotes continuous fresh leaf production.

Can I grow Tulsi indoors?
Yes. Tulsi grows well indoors if placed near a sunny window that receives at least 4β6 hours of sunlight daily.
How long do Tulsi seeds take to germinate?
Under warm conditions, Tulsi seeds generally germinate within 8β10 days.
How often should I water Tulsi?
Water whenever the top inch of soil becomes dry. Avoid overwatering.
Is Tulsi suitable for pots?
Absolutely. Tulsi grows beautifully in pots, containers, balcony planters, and terrace gardens.
When can I start harvesting leaves?
You can begin harvesting once the plant becomes well established, usually 40β60 days after sowing, depending on growing conditions.
